When I toured the CCP vaults last spring, the first thing I noticed was the organized flow of archival boxes moving from climate-controlled storage to the scanning lab. The nine archives - ranging from early 20th-century street photography to contemporary digital portfolios - were each cataloged using a standardized intake form. This form captured provenance, rights status, and technical specifications, which later fed directly into the digital asset management system.
Redundant digital backups were created on both on-site RAID arrays and an off-site cloud archive, a strategy that according to the CCP press release reduces loss risk by 95% (Center for Creative Photography news). In my experience, having two independent copies has prevented any single point of failure, a lesson I share with institutions seeking resilience.
High-resolution scanning protocols differed between the archives: some required 9600 dpi drum scans for gelatin silver prints, while others used 4000 dpi for large-format transparencies. By unifying the workflow under a single color-managed profile, we boosted searchable metadata accuracy, cutting retrieval time for scholars by an average of 30% (Center for Creative Photography news). The result is a seamless, searchable interface where a researcher can locate a 1935 Edward Weston plate within seconds.
Intellectual property rights were another critical layer. I worked with curatorial liaisons to audit each image’s ownership, negotiating clear licenses that allowed open-access distribution for 90% of the collection. This proactive rights clearance model has become a blueprint for other museums aiming to balance openness with legal compliance.

Photographic Preservation: Technological Innovations
Preserving the visual fidelity of the nine archives required more than digitization; it demanded cutting-edge protection measures. CCP employed laser-based tamper-evident watermarks on every scanned file, a technique that embeds a cryptographic signature without altering the visual content. This approach thwarts counterfeit distribution and maintains historical integrity, a practice I recommended after reviewing similar implementations at the Smithsonian.
Another innovation is a custom image-gamma-correction workflow. By analyzing the tonal curve of each original print, the system applies a targeted gamma adjustment that preserves mid-tone depth - crucial for scholarly analysis of tonal gradations in black-and-white prints. In my workshop with graduate students, we demonstrated how this workflow reveals subtle shading in Edward Weston’s “Pepper No. 30,” a detail often lost in conventional scans.
To ensure ongoing integrity, I instituted a quarterly integrity check that runs checksum comparisons against the redundant backups. Any deviation triggers an automatic re-ingest from the pristine source, guaranteeing that the digital surrogate remains a faithful representation of the original artifact.

Getty Archive: Comparative Legacy Preservation
When juxtaposing the CCP’s digital-first strategy with the Getty’s more traditional acquisition model, clear differences emerge in cataloging depth, capital expenditure, and licensing philosophy. The Getty historically relies on private collection donations, whereas CCP pursued a market-driven purchase that included explicit rights clearance.
| Metric | CCP | Getty Archive |
|---|---|---|
| Acquisition Cost (USD) | $4.2 million | $30 million (physical vault expansion, 2018) |
| Metadata Fields per Image | ≈ 25 | ≈ 15 |
| Open-Access Licensing | 90% of images | Restricted consortium |
| Projected Preservation Horizon | 200 years (digital vault) | 100 years (physical vault) |
The table highlights that CCP’s digital focus reduced capital expenditure by roughly 70% while achieving identical safe-keeping standards. Members of the digital scholarly community have cited improved citation rates - up 25% for CCP-released images - compared with Getty’s restricted model. In my conversations with researchers, the ease of downloading a high-resolution file directly from the CCP portal often tipped the scales in favor of citing CCP sources.
Both institutions share a commitment to preserving photographic heritage, yet their operational philosophies diverge. The CCP’s emphasis on open-access licensing fosters broader dissemination, while the Getty’s model safeguards donor confidentiality but limits immediate public usage. This contrast offers a useful case study for museums planning future acquisition strategies.
